The Installation Process: What to Expect


Comprehending the installation procedure can help property owners feel more ready and notified. Normally, the procedure involves:

  1. Site Assessment: Professional installers will evaluate the installation area for any particular difficulties.
  2. Door Selection: Based on the evaluation, installers will help in selecting the right door.
  3. Preparation: This includes removing the old door and preparing the frame.
  4. Installation: The new door is installed, guaranteeing it is level and secure.
  5. Completing Touches: Trim work and sealing versus drafts will be completed.

**1. How long does it usually take to set up a back door?Most back entrance setups can be finished within a few hours, although more intricate installations might take a complete day. 2. What need to I do to prepare for the installation?Clear the area around the existing door and make sure installers have simple access to the installation site. 3. Will my existing frame be utilized with the new door?This depends on the condition of the existing

frame. If it is harmed or weakened, it may require to be changed. 4
. Can I set up a back entrance myself?While DIY installation is possible for experienced individuals, working with a professional
installer is suggested to guarantee appropriate**
fit and security. 5. What kind of service warranty need to I expect?Most reputable installers offer a guarantee on both labor and materials, normally ranging from one to 10 years.**
